A Membership-Based Organization based in 1986

The IOCDF had been were only available in 1986 by a team of individuals who had OCD and knew exactly how tough maybe it’s to appreciate the mental ailment. Originally, they planned to begin a small self-help class for people with OCD, nevertheless they soon recognized the necessity for assistance within this neighborhood needed way more than a couple of weekly sessions. They started working to raise awareness about OCD, and, in March 1987, ABC’s 20/20 aired a tale on OCD and included one of the IOCDF’s Founders.

In a few days, the company was given 20,000 requests from men and women looking forward to information about signs and symptoms of OCD and how to approach it.

Today, the IOCDF features widened into a major international business with a huge number of members. The company contains people that have problems with OCD-related conditions along with a residential area of members of the family, friends, and psychological state experts who wanna assist people dealing with psychological state problems.

The IOCDF provides men and women the sources they need to better perceive and address OCD. Their searchable database contains 250 organizations, 1,000 treatment companies, and 30 OCD therapy programs, therefore anyone can obtain access to helpful information and various other help.

A close-knit team of 13 regular employees, one part-time staff, and three volunteers work at the IOCDF’s head office in Boston. You’ll get in on the staff and turn an OCDvocate by volunteering utilizing the business.

The Annual OCD meeting Includes Panels on Dating Issues

The Annual OCD Conference is amongst the biggest events of people focused only on OCD and OCD-related dilemmas. The 2018 meeting will take devote Washington, DC, on July 27. Throughout event, people who have been clinically determined to have OCD can study from experts who number sections dealing with essential dilemmas including different sorts of OCD conditions, health care insurance, identifying adolescents, and just how OCD impacts relationships.

“The Annual OCD Conference combines health care professionals, researchers, those with OCD, as well as their nearest and dearest,” Meghan stated, “because of the purpose of training all attendees regarding the most recent treatment options, study, and practice in OCD and associated problems.”

Michelle features seated on numerous available panels during convention and sealed anything from when to mention that you have OCD with a brand new really love interest to ideas on how to time without feeling overloaded. Most of the panels invite concerns through the audience, and their solutions frequently resonate with others facing difficult private dilemmas each day.

One panel mentioned how couples can handle pollution dilemmas during sex. Some body with OCD may feel the requirement to wash continually during or after intercourse, and Michelle mentioned it is necessary for lovers to admire their unique feelings without giving in to their own compulsions.

“Oftentimes considerable others will engage in compulsions simply because they think it really is beneficial to the person,” Michelle said, “but it’s really the worst thing you can do. It isn’t your task is their unique specialist. You need to really make an effort to support your partner without engaging the compulsion.”
